cmd登录mysql
时间: 2024-08-15 07:02:07 浏览: 33
当你想通过命令行界面(CMD)登录MySQL数据库,可以按照以下步骤操作:
1. **打开命令提示符**:首先,在Windows上点击“开始”菜单,找到“命令提示符”或“PowerShell”,然后以管理员权限运行。
2. **启动MySQL服务**:如果MySQL未自动启动,可以在命令行输入 `net start mysql` 或者 `service mysql start`,取决于你的系统版本。
3. **登录到MySQL**:在命令提示符下输入:
```
mysql -u [username] -p
```
其中 `[username]` 是你的MySQL用户名,按回车后会提示你输入密码。输入密码后再次按回车即可进入MySQL shell。
4. **设置环境变量**(可选):如果你经常需要从命令行登录,也可以设置环境变量`MYSQL_PWD`来简化过程。例如:
```
set MYSQL_PWD=[password]
mysql -u [username]
```
然后直接执行`mysql -u [username]`无需手动输入密码。
5. **连接到特定数据库**:如果你想要连接到某个特定的数据库,可以加上 `-h hostname` 和 `-P port` 参数,其中 `hostname` 是服务器地址,`port` 是默认的3306,如果是其他端口则需指定,然后接着跟上 `dbname`(如`use dbname;`)。
相关问题
在cmd登录mysql是怎么关闭防火墙
在Windows的命令提示符(cmd)中,要关闭MySQL服务通常指的是停止MySQL服务进程,而不是关闭操作系统的防火墙。如果你需要停止MySQL服务,可以使用Windows的`net`命令。请按照以下步骤操作:
1. 打开命令提示符(以管理员身份运行)。
2. 输入命令停止MySQL服务。通常MySQL服务名为`mysql`,命令如下:
```
net stop mysql
```
3. 按下回车键执行命令,服务就会停止。
至于关闭Windows防火墙,可以通过命令行来实现,但出于安全考虑,并不推荐普通用户随意关闭防火墙。如果确实需要关闭防火墙,可以使用`netsh`命令。请按照以下步骤操作:
1. 打开命令提示符(以管理员身份运行)。
2. 输入命令来关闭防火墙。可以针对域、私有或公共网络关闭防火墙,例如:
```
netsh advfirewall set allprofiles state off
```
3. 按下回车键执行命令,Windows防火墙就会被关闭。
请注意,在关闭防火墙之前,确保你了解关闭防火墙的潜在风险,并且在操作之后应重新开启防火墙,或者采用相应的安全措施来保护你的系统。
使用cmd登录mysql(命令为mysql -uroot -p,回车输入密码),登录成功截图显示结果
使用cmd登录MySQL的步骤如下:
1. 打开命令提示符窗口,可以通过在Windows操作系统的搜索栏中输入“cmd”来找到并打开命令提示符。
2. 在命令提示符窗口中输入以下命令,并按下回车键执行:
```
mysql -uroot -p
```
其中,"-u"参数用于指定用户名(这里使用的是"root"),"-p"参数表示密码。
3. 输入密码,并按下回车键执行。请注意,在输入密码的过程中,不会显示任何字符,即使是星号或其他符号。
4. 如果密码正确,登录成功后,会显示MySQL的控制台界面,其中会显示欢迎信息和MySQL的版本号等内容。此时表示已成功登录MySQL。
5. 使用截图工具(如在Windows中自带的“截图工具”或按下“Print Screen”键后粘贴到画图工具中编辑)进行截图,并保存到指定位置。
这样就完成了使用命令行登录MySQL并截图显示结果的步骤。